         10.      A director of the Corporation shall not be personally liable
to the Corporation or its shareholders for monetary damages for breach of
fiduciary duty as a director, except for liability (i) for any breach of the
director's duty of loyalty to the Corporation or its shareholders, (ii) for acts
or omissions not in good faith or which involve intentional misconduct, fraud or
a knowing violation of law, and (iii) under Section 78.300 of the General
Corporation Law of Nevada. If the General Corporation Law of Nevada is amended
to authorize corporate action further eliminating or limiting the personal
liability of directors, then the liability of a director of the Corporation
shall be eliminated or limited to the fullest extent permitted by the General
Corporation Law of Nevada, as so amended. Any repeal or modification of the
foregoing by the shareholders shall not adversely affect any right or protection
of a director of the Corporation existing at the time of such repeal or
modification.

         12.      The Corporation shall indemnify, and upon request shall
advance expenses to, in the manner and to the full extent permitted by law, any
officer or director (or the estate of any such person)

                                       2



who was or is a party to, or is threatened to be made a party to, any
threatened, pending or complete action, suit or proceeding, whether civil,
criminal, administrative, investigative or otherwise, by reason of the fact that
such person is or was a director or officer of the Corporation, or is or was
serving at the request of the Corporation as a director, officer, partner,
trustee or employee of another corporation, partnership, joint venture, trust or
other enterprise (an "indemnitee"). The Corporation may, to the full extent
permitted by law, purchase and maintain insurance on behalf of any such person
against any liability which may be asserted against him or her. To the full
extent permitted by law, the indemnification and advances provided for herein
shall include expenses (including attorneys' fees), judgments, fines and amounts
paid in settlement. The indemnification provided herein shall not be deemed to
limit the right of the Corporation to indemnify any other person for any such
expenses (including attorneys' fees), judgments, fines and amounts paid in
settlement to the full extent permitted by law, nor shall it be deemed exclusive
of any other rights to which any person seeking indemnification from the
Corporation may be entitled under any agreement, vote of shareholders or
disinterested directors or otherwise, both as to action in his official capacity
and as to action in another capacity while holding such office. Notwithstanding
the foregoing, the Corporation shall not indemnify any such indemnitee (1) in
any proceeding by the Corporation against such indemnitee; (2) in the event the
board of directors determines that indemnification is not available under the
circumstances because the officer or director has not met the standard of
conduct set forth in Section 78.751 of the General Corporation Law of Nevada; or
(3) if a judgment or other final adjudication adverse to the indemnitee
establishes his liability (i) for any breach of the duty of loyalty to the
Corporation or its shareholders, (ii) for acts or omissions not in good faith or
which involve intentional misconduct, fraud or a knowing violation of

                                       3



law, or (iii) under Section 78.300 of the General Corporation Law of Nevada.
